How to fill out audit costs insurance

How to fill out audit costs insurance:
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information and documents related to your business's financial records and audits.
02
Contact insurance providers that offer audit costs insurance and request a quote or more information about their policies. Compare different options to find the best fit for your needs.
03
Fill out the insurance application form provided by the chosen insurance provider. Ensure that all the required fields are completed accurately and honestly.
04
Provide any additional documents or information that the insurance company may require. This may include financial statements, audit reports, or proof of previous insurance coverage.
05
Review the terms and conditions of the policy carefully before signing any agreements. Pay attention to coverage limits, deductibles, and any exclusions or limitations.
06
If you have any questions or concerns, reach out to the insurance provider for clarification. It's important to have a clear understanding of what is covered and what is not.
07
Once you are satisfied with the terms and conditions and have completed the application process, submit your application along with any required payments.
08
Keep a copy of all documents submitted for your records.
09
After your application is processed and approved, you will receive a certificate of insurance. Review this document to ensure that all the information is correct.
10
It is recommended to review your audit costs insurance policy periodically to ensure that it still meets the needs of your business and make any necessary updates or changes.
